Installation

Unpack and inspect contents. Place near your TV or entertainment center.

  1. Connect video source: Use HDMI cable from source device (Blu-ray, game console) to HDMI INPUT.
  2. Connect to display: Use HDMI cable from HDMI OUTPUT to your TV or monitor.
  3. Connect audio sources: Use optical cable or analog RCA cables for additional audio inputs.
  4. Plug power adapter into wall outlet and connect to power input.

WARNING! Ensure proper ventilation around the unit. Keep away from heat sources and moisture.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
No audio outputInput selection/volumeVerify correct input selected; check volume level; ensure mute is off.
No video signalHDMI connectionCheck HDMI cables are secure; try different HDMI port on TV.
Remote not workingBatteries/obstructionsReplace batteries; ensure clear line of sight to IR sensor.
Audio distortionSource quality/settingsCheck source device audio settings; adjust bass/treble on Video Roommate.
Unit not powering onPower connectionVerify power adapter is properly connected; try different outlet.

Reset: Menu > System > Factory Reset if experiencing persistent issues.
